Output 7b8fbc55a237bd75213b162af9e57894f5a361229ff55a0ae7ba2e0debb72aa2:29

value
3902118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c416c82d3255761629f3f95cebd6129a0200d40 OP_EQUAL
address
3EUcu8WWMcQ1WtmooGiwFaQALuz8whPJaD
transaction
7b8fbc55a237bd75213b162af9e57894f5a361229ff55a0ae7ba2e0debb72aa2
confirmations
261439
spent
true